Before the switch is closed in the figure, the potential across the capacitor is 200 V. At some instant after the switch is closed, the instantaneous current is 0.70 A. What is the energy in the capacitor at this instant

Respuesta :

The energy in the capacitor at the instant after the switch is closed, based on the potential across the capacitor is 31 mJ

What is the energy amount in the capacitor?

Because total energy is constant, this can be found by the formula:

= Initial energy in capacitor - Energy in inductor

The initial energy in the capacitor is:

= 0.5 x 4 x 10⁻⁶ x 200²

= 0.08J

The energy in the inductor is:

= 0.5 x 0.2 x 0.7²

= 0.049

The energy in the capacitor at that instant is:

= 0.08 - 0.049

=0.031 j
